April 2010 - Peter Czap of The WOW Company

Members and guests of Andover Women In Business Club had an enjoyable and informative April meeting. Peter Czap, Director of The WOW Company (an Accountancy practice, with a difference), was our speaker for the evening.

Peter began his talk by reminding us that the change in the economy over the last few years has made it essential for businesses to get into good habits when ‘managing their cash.’ Peter made several recommendations including having a written credit control procedure and measuring the credit worthiness of clients. Another very important area to look at is the payment term on your invoice. Ideally these should be as short as possible (eg 7 days or payment by return) or preferably payment in advance.
